Power supply equipment for electric power engineering rush repair
Technical Field
The utility model relates to a power equipment for electrical power engineering salvagees belongs to the power equipment field.
Background
Among the prior art, the existing power supply equipment for rush repair of power engineering generally has the overall layout of a plurality of components inside the shell, and all fixes on one side, but leads to the inside component layout of the shell more, thereby not being convenient for set up the heat dissipation to components, and inconvenient dismouting to components, the result of use is poor, therefore, a power supply equipment for rush repair of power engineering is needed to solve the above problems.

Detailed Description
In order to make the technical means, creation features, achievement purposes and functions of the present invention easy to understand, the present invention is further described below with reference to the following embodiments.
Referring to fig. 1 to 5, the present invention provides a technical solution: the utility model provides a power supply equipment for electrical engineering salvagees, including automobile body 1, place backplate 3 on automobile body 1, backplate 3 sets up at connecting rod 4 lateral surface, and connecting rod 4 sets up respectively at casing 5 up end and lower terminal surface, terminal surface fixedly connected with U type connecting plate 10 in connecting rod 4, and U type connecting plate 10 is located casing 5 bottom and interior top, and casing 5 passes through bolt and U type connecting plate 10 fixed connection, casing 5 is inside to be provided with storage battery 12, transformer 9 and dc-to-ac converter 13, storage battery 12 passes through bolt and casing 5 downside backplate 3 fixed connection, transformer 9 and dc-to-ac converter 13 all pass through bolt and casing 5 upside backplate 3 fixed connection, and the bolt passes connecting rod 4, casing 5 left end face fixedly connected with power connection 11, through with U type connecting plate 10 welded fastening at connecting rod 4 up end, then respectively with storage battery 12, The transformer 9 and the inverter 13 penetrate through the connecting rod 4 through bolts and are fixedly connected with the guard plate 3, then the U-shaped connecting plate 10 is arranged at the inner bottom and the inner top of the shell 5, the shell 5 and the U-shaped connecting plate 10 are fixedly connected through the bolts, the storage battery pack 12, the transformer 9 and the inverter 13 are fixed through the guard plate 3, the layout effect of the storage battery pack 12, the transformer 9 and the inverter 13 inside the shell 5 is improved, the storage battery pack 12, the transformer 9 and the inverter 13 are also convenient to disassemble and assemble, the operation is simple, the purpose of ventilation and heat dissipation is achieved through the connecting rod 4, and the service lives of the storage battery pack 12, the transformer 9 and the inverter 13 are prolonged.
The battery pack 12 is electrically connected to the inverter 13 and the transformer 9 by wires, and the transformer 9 is electrically connected to the power connector 11 by wires.
The transverse section of the guard plate 3 is trapezoidal, a limiting groove is formed in the right end face of the inner side of the vehicle body 1, the right portion of the guard plate 3 is located in the limiting groove, the guard plate 3 and the shell 5 are convenient to limit, and falling off is avoided.
Wheel 8 is removed to 1 lower terminal surface four corners position fixedly connected with of automobile body, and 1 left end face sliding connection of automobile body has inserted bar 14, inserted bar 14 is fixed at 6 right-hand member faces of baffle, baffle 6 is located the 3 left ends of backplate of casing 5 downside, and 1 front end of automobile body and rear end all are connected with fastening bolt 7 through the screw thread, and fastening bolt 7 the inner passes automobile body 1, and contact with 14 lateral surfaces of inserted bar, the purpose of removal has been realized, and conveniently carry out spacing fixed to backplate 3 and casing 5.
3 up end fixedly connected with handles 2 of backplate of 5 upsides of casing, and 2 annular side processing of handle have the annular knurl, are convenient for carry backplate 3 and casing 5.
Connecting rod 4 is equipped with at least two, and U type connecting plate 10 is equipped with four, and four U type connecting plates 10 are located the bottom left and right sides in 5 casing and the casing 5 interior top left and right sides respectively, and two at least connecting rods 4 equidistance are fixed in four U type connecting plates 10 outsides, have enlarged ventilation zone, have improved the radiating effect.
